Chanel- Chemical Pastel

Monday, February 1st, 2010

 

Chanel and couture could arguably be the best duo in the universe, but what about Pastels and Metallics? Early last week Karl & Co. turned out a fantastic look at  Chanel’s Spring/Summer Haute Couture Show in Paris that has really revived me from my winter funk,  and got me thinking futuristic sweetheart!

  

The models wore Chanel Rouge Allure – in  Genial, an unreleased shade on the lips, but word on the catwalk is that it will be available April/May.

 

The liquid Silver nail is the revived Chanel Duo Platinum Silver, which was only available in the UK when it launched in 2007. Could we see a flashback to the future with a re-release this Summer?

 

A new eyeshadow duo called Ombres Contraste Duo in Gris-Subtil made it’s debut as well. Officially, the 2010 launch date’s unknown, but the rumor mill is working overtime and it might be hitting shelves in April, be prepared for it’s fabulousness. 

 

 

  Karl gave Peter Philips, the Global Creative Director of Chanel Makeup, three key images to inspire the makeup for the show: neon baroque, chemical pastels and liquid silver. I am in love!

Sula for Saturdays!

Thursday, January 28th, 2010

If you are nail color chameleon like me, Sula is a must! My 9-5 requires that I wear the predictable professional polish, but sometimes I like to mix it up with a bright burst for the weekend or a fresh coat for an after work rendezvous. Unfortunately, this is reality and painting my nails four times a week is just not going to happen, well at least not until I discovered Sula! Sula Nail color is not your normal polish it is a paint and peel nail color, which means when you are ready to change the color you just peel it off. No nail polish remover is required. Although it is not intended for long wear it can transformed by using Sula base and top coat, but that really defeats the purpose of why I am loving it right now! 

 

  Sula is affordable, fun, and feasible! Choose from a variety of colors, or buy a pre-picked trios! For more information and FAQ’s go to Sula Faq’s !
